In the most lucrative weekly online poker tournament across the globe - the Poker Stars.com Sunday Million $1.5M GTD - the online poker room managed to avoid yet another overlay as nearly 8,000 participants registered for the tournament.
Being the largest online poker room in the world, www.PokerStars.com had no overlay issues for a very long stretch in 2007 and 2008, that is until it upped its normal Sunday Million prize pool from the traditional $1,000,000 to a massive $1,500,000. Since then, PokerStars has been shelling out a few thousand here and there each week to cover the guaranteed prize pool; but not this week.
A field of 7,836 paid the $200 buy-in that not only covered the guaranteed purse, but tosses an additional $67k into the mix for a final GP of $1,567,200. Reaping the most rewards was "METZMAGNY", who walked away with the 1st place prize of $191,982; several grand higher than the usual top prize of about $184k.
It was a long day for participating members of PokerStars, coming down to the final table in the wee hours of Monday morning. When “h2oace” was whisked to the rails in 3rd position, heads-up play finally ensued between the highly skilled abilities of “ldgii” and “METZMAGNY”.
When the dust settled, “ldgii” walked away only somewhat disappointed, pocketing $129,451 for an impressive 2ndd place win. “METZMAGNY” was crowned the victor, coming away $191,982 richer.
PokerStars $1.5M Sunday million Final Table Results 1st - METZMAGNY ($191,982) 2nd - ldgii ($129,451) 3rd - h2oace ($87,763) 4h - jiacstrap ($71,308) 5th - Stammdogg ($55,636) 6th - dray313 ($39,964) 7th - Papatri ($27,426) 8th - aaaaaaaa ($18,023) 9th - tickkid ($10,970)
